Prominent Dissidents from the Soviet Union and Eastern Europe Weigh the Gorbachev Policy of Openness

A Discussion moderated by Leonard R. Sussman

Two roundtable discussions, the first with a group of prominent Soviet dissidents now in emigration, the second with East European dissidents and American scholars of East European origin. Leonard Sussman, the moderator, asks many questions, about Gorbachev, reform and change, which are pertinent but, at this stage, not subject to precise answers. The result is a mélange of ideas, opinions, obiter dicta and unstructured conversation, not without interest because of the special knowledge and past experience of the participants. As might be expected, the prevailing view of the Soviet reforms is skeptical.
